The 3 months correlation between AMREP and Innodata is -0.23. Overlapping area represents the amount of risk that can be diversified away by holding AMREP and Innodata in the same portfolio, assuming nothing else is changed. The correlation between historical prices or returns on Innodata and AMREP is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on AMREP are associated (or correlated) with Innodata.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of Innodata has no effect on the direction of AMREP i.e., AMREP and Innodata go up and down completely randomly.

Considering the 90-day investment horizon AMREP is expected to under-perform the Innodata. But the stock apears to be less risky and, when comparing its historical volatility, AMREP is 2.18 times less risky than Innodata. The stock trades about -0.2 of its potential returns per unit of risk. The Innodata is currently generating about 0.01 of returns per unit of risk over similar time horizon. If you would invest 4,209 in Innodata on December 29, 2024 and sell it today you would lose (470.00) from holding Innodata or give up 11.17% of portfolio value over 90 days.

Pair Trading with AMREP and Innodata
The main advantage of trading using opposite AMREP and Innodata posit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if AMREP position performs unexpectedly, Innodata can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
